Output 3a8d40cca294c9bf427a92c68d94ed755ca995c107866d9ae389f8b329894512:0

value
781022
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c47f92853a0e18b45a1ea7c665235ae817b2eee OP_EQUAL
address
3EUkkC1QU1duxgGBM3PABAyULu99QpkTy2
transaction
3a8d40cca294c9bf427a92c68d94ed755ca995c107866d9ae389f8b329894512
spent
true